The U.S. Black Chambers, Inc. has announced a partnership with Google to provide Black-owned businesses with free consultations from Google Small Business Advisors. This initiative aims to assist small business owners in navigating digital tools effectively.

These consultations will help business owners enhance their online presence and marketing strategies by offering insights into various Google tools such as Google Business Profile, Google Ads, Google Merchant Center, and Google Analytics. The program promises personalized recommendations based on individual business needs.

According to the announcement, "Participants’ Google Advisors will research their businesses in advance and use their expertise to craft customized suggestions, saving time and effort." Furthermore, participants will receive step-by-step guidance on setting up and utilizing these digital tools.

The importance of a strong digital presence is emphasized as crucial for success in today's market environment. The consultations aim to equip businesses with the necessary skills to attract customers, streamline operations, and increase revenue.
